连续变位加热加压积累形变缩径机理研究

摘  要:介绍了连续变位加热加压积累形变缩径的基本原理,分析了待修缸体的变形机理和内部组织变化特点,确定了变形所需的最小压力、最佳比功率和加热时间,导出了施感导体、液压机工作台的运动速度与待修缸体内径收据量之间的关系式。The basic mechanism of contracting inter-diameter by heating and pressuringon continuously varing position is described, the deformation mechanism of the cylinderto be repaired and characteristics of the interstructure changing of the cylinder are ana-lysed, and the minimum pressure the most suitable heating power by induce and heatingperiod that deformation need are confirmed, The relative equations between moving ratesof the inductor and the workbench of liquid pressure machine and the contraction of thecylinder to be repaired are also found out.

关 键 词:缸体 加热 加压 内径收缩 修复 液压油缸
